Add test for heuristic palm rejection

For short strokes, the palm rejection code has a heuristic - large
touches are canceled.
Since the behaviour is currently present, let's add an integration test
for it.

Separately, we will also remove 'getLinuxToolType' here because
tool_type is not used in the palm rejection code.

However, tool_code is used in that code. So let's add getLinuxToolCode
instead. This piece does not affect the behaviour of the palm rejection
model, but it makes our inputs more correct.
